| Birth: | Jun. 5, 1920 Eminence Shannon County Missouri, USA | | Death: | Jul. 1, 2007 Eminence Shannon County Missouri, USA |  Georgia June (Hines) Alcorn was born in Eminence, Missouri June 5, 1920, the daughter of George and Becca (Chilton) Hines. She passed away on July 1, 2007 in her home at the age or 87 years and 26 days. Georgia was united in marriage to Ralph Alcorn on June 11, 1935. To this union 6 children were born; Dorothy Louise, Juanita Sue, Ralph Alfred, Judith Ann, Margie Pauline and Gary James. Georgia was preceded in death by her parents, George and Becca Hines, her husband Ralph Alcorn, her children, infant son Ralph Alfred and Juanita Downey. Her siblings, infant Beatrice Hines, Johnnie HInes, Mae Haycraft, Jimmie Hines, Ethel Hines and Thela Caylor. She is survived by her children Louise and Ralph Johnson of Eminence, Missouri; Judy and Charlie Loomis of Birch Tree, Missouri; Margie and Doc Taylor of West Plains; and Gary and Mary Alcorn of Eminence, Missouri; sixteen grandchildren, 21 great grandchildren, and 5 step grandchildren; one brother-in-law, Powell and Louise Alcorn of Cape Girardeau, Missouri; one sister-in-law Pearl Alcorn Howard of Cheyenne, Wyoming; numerous nieces and nephews, other relatives and a host of friends. Georgia retired as a supervisor of Angelica Uniform Factory after 23 years. She made many many friends throughout those years, especially from everyone who worked in her unit. People still to this day come up to her and tell her "She hasn't changed a bit." She didn't always know them by name at first, but she could never agree with them as she thought she had changed alot since she had aged. Georgia professed her faith in Christ as a young girl, and was a member of the First Baptist Church of Eminence. She still attended church regularly as her health allowed. She was a respected member of the community and will be greatly missed by all who knew and loved her. She loved and was devoted to her own family as well as her many adopted-like family. We are comforted in knowing that we will all be joining her again in Heaven someday with our Lord and Savior. Visitation will be on Wednesday, July 4th from 6-8pm at the Duncan Funeral Home in Eminence, Missouri and the funeral services will be held at 10am Thursday, July 5th at Duncan Funeral Home in Eminence with the Rev. Alan Stringer officiating. Interment will follow at the Summers Cemetery at Ink, Missouri under the direction of the Duncan Funeral Home of Eminence.
